NCO, 'Sepp' Dietrich commanded one of the first tanks from history
during World War II. Member of the Hitler bodyguards, he took command of
the first 117 volunteers on 17 March 1933, the core of the Leibstandarte
SS Adolf Hitler which became regimental, brigade and division. This
album traces the journey of this Chief, who had created a strong bond
with his men and commanded an army tank at the end of the war. It is
mainly an album with more than 500 photographs largely unpublished,
accompanied by anecdotes from veterans of the Leibstandarte and many
documents signed by Sepp Dietrich. A document for history. Album bound
